Kind of similar to the cheeseboard, but when you walk in and see the little cabinet with the fruit tarts in it, something tells you that this is very special in its own way. The variety is incredible. Not just traditional French things as the name implies, but also very American at the same time with favorites of mine like scones, artisan bread, cookies and cakes. I can easily imagine that you could have a different item for a month, if not 5 to 6 weeks. Really cute outdoor seating as well if you enjoy this sunshine and people watching. This really is a lovely part of town if you have a free afternoon.

The best bakery / patisserie in Berkeley. I love their croissant, morning bun, brioche, baguette and sourdough a lot. Falling love with them 36 years ago when I first move to this area. Went back to them for a good croissant has become a regular routine in the last 10 years since I’ve moved to other cities. Surprisingly, their flavors and service are all the same as always. Worth to go extra miles and pay the expensive toll fee to cross the Bay Bridge for the quality. BTW, they make great pies with fresh seasonal fruits from the area, like persimmon, figs, kiwi etc.. And, it’s all good!

I happened to pop by College Ave one day and walked by the bakery, we were totally drawn in by not just the short line that had formed, but also all the breads and cakes and pastries that lined the wall shelves and pastry case in the shop. It was very small and cute, and is take out only.

They have a pretty diverse selection of breads, pastries, tarts, cookies and cakes. You will be spoiled for choice if you love pastries and baked goods as much as I do! Service is friendly and efficient and no one really rushes you through your choices which I really appreciated.

We were looking for a light snack so we got the apple croissant and chocolatine - one less traditional option and one more traditional to see what the bakery could deliver up! I was expecting quite a lot from the pastries since the laminated dough looked quite impressive and the line moved quickly but there was a constant stream of people.

Apple croissant: the apple filling was really delicious and not too sweet. It went really great with the croissant dough. The croissant dough itself was a little more disappointing, I was hoping for it to be both shatteringly crisp but also moist and buttery. It was pretty crisp and had nice layers but missed the very rich, buttery flavors I love in croissants from France. Overall it was a good pastry but I wouldn't classify it under a good croissant. Chocolatine: a classic choice with two batons of chocolate wrapped into the laminated dough! Similar to the apple croissant, it didn't hit the butter spot for me. I also felt that the croissant dough had puffed up so much that it wasn't quite in the right proportion with the chocolate as there was way more pastry than chocolate.
